Course Content

• Essential Plant Nutrients and their Functions
• Soil Fertility and Diagnostics (including soil testing and interpretation)
• Fertilizer Management Strategies and Nutrient Application Techniques
• Plant Nutrition in Different Cropping Systems
• Nutrient Deficiency Diagnosis and Correction
• Water Management and its Interaction with Plant Nutrition
• Sustainable Plant Nutrition and Environmental Concerns (including organic farming)
• Precision Agriculture and Nutrient Management
• Plant Nutrition Modeling and Decision Support Systems
